On 23 May 2011 15:26, Ralph Mitchell <user-00a5e44c48c0@xymon.invalid> wrote:
And at 18:30 every weekday that'll go purple...
It would be better to add code to the top of the script to check the
date/time and to send an automatic green (or perhaps blue) status whenever
the date/time falls outside the times you want to watch.

On Mon, May 23, 2011 at 10:13 AM, Phil Meech <user-472323a743c7@xymon.invalid> wrote:
Hi Jayanta,
Create a cron job as follows:
*/15 9-18 * * * $PATH_TO_BBCMD
$PATH_TO_YOUR_SCRIPT
Optionally if business hours were only Monday to Friday the last
asterix would be replaced by 1-5.
